major efficiency needs for Solar Cleaning Robot Batteries
Solar cleaning robots demand a battery Resolution that provides reliable efficiency and sturdiness. superior-capacity Lithium Batteries are crucial to be certain extended operational time, allowing the robot to wash a bigger surface region on only one cost. bodyweight is additionally a big factor, as lighter batteries Enhance the robotic’s maneuverability and decrease wear and tear to the cleaning mechanism. Moreover, these batteries will need to resist harsh environmental conditions, such as Excessive temperatures, dust, and dampness. quickly charging capabilities may also be necessary to read more lessen downtime and improve efficiency. a strong Battery Management procedure (BMS) is necessary to forestall overcharging, deep discharging, and overheating, making sure the safety and longevity of the battery.
evaluating Lithium Battery Technologies for Automated Solar routine maintenance
quite a few lithium battery systems can be obtained, Just about every with its own positives and negatives. Lithium Iron Phosphate (LiFePO4) batteries are recognized for their outstanding security, extended lifespan, and thermal security, generating them ideal for demanding applications like solar cleansing robots. Lithium-ion (Li-ion) batteries provide high energy density but could require extra advanced thermal administration programs. Lithium Polymer (LiPo) batteries are lightweight and will be molded into a variety of designs, but They can be typically much less tough and have a shorter lifespan than LiFePO4 batteries. When deciding on a battery technological know-how, think about the certain working problems, functionality requirements, and safety considerations within your photo voltaic cleaning robotic. LiFePO4 frequently emerges as the preferred preference because of its balance of effectiveness, security, and longevity.
